Appliance Direct is the largest "Whirlpool Brand Only" appliance dealer in the world. Headquartered in Melbourne, FL, we have eight locations & one franchise in Central Florida and carry all Whirlpool brands including Whirlpool, Whirlpool Gold, KitchenAid, Maytag & Amana.

    I purchased three appliances from this company. The deal was a good one, almost too good...

    First, refrigerator, (no complaints) other than it was the floor model (looked at it in-store and marked it with UV marker, black light showed it was the same one) but works great.

    Second, dishwasher (so far so good) delivery arrived took the old one ($25.00 fee) (installed the new one for the low low sum of $110.00) slid under counter, hooked power up, connected the water line for that fee.

    Third, in wall range, took measurements in, gave measurements to mgr. no problem... Found the model and size. Delivery installer driver arrives. Comes in and says it's $200 to install the new range and they're gonna have to cut the hole bigger, he says they see this a lot... I have them remeasure the new range 3" wider & 3" taller than the one in wall now. Driver says, "You're gonna need new cabinets because this isn't gonna fit or lose the under drawer to have the correct fit"... (That would be $200+).

    I then explain to the driver the Appliance Direct Store did not mention the delivery, install, removal fees at the time of purchase. The Driver explained they are a sub contractor for the store and they charge a fee. (I can't type what I told the driver here on this site) But did tell him to take the range back... He explained they don't normally take the appliances back, but since the unit wouldn't even fit with out remodeling the wall unit they would take it back. The driver then explained the fancy appliances only last 5-7 yrs, unlike the units made 30 yrs ago (funny that's what I was replacing, 40 yr old appliances).

    I called the store, spoke with a mgr, they are going to try and find one the right size or will refund my money... Judging from the other comments here on this site that may become an issue, but we will see... Judging from the fees, one would think it's better to go to the name brand stores as in the end you're not really saving any money... Buying from Appliance Direct really is WACKY NU NU...

    Appliance Direct is currently advertising LG french door fridges for $1377. The commercial that is currently running on TV shows a black, a white and a stainless refrigerator and a price on the screen of $1377. Also, the guy in the commercial says $1377. However, when I called Appliance Direct to check the stock only the white and black ones were $1377, the stainless was $1777. I asked how can that be the commercial clearly shows all three colors and only one price.

    They said I'd need to contact the company via email to dispute the amount. So I emailed the company via their website and 45 minutes later or so I got a phone call from Steve (apparently the East Colonial store's manager) saying that "Sam" (the guy in the commercial) was pointing to the black refrigerator during the commercial. So I asked why the white was the same price then? He didn't have much to say except those are the prices. So they are advertising the fridge for one price but not selling for that price. They are not willing to clear up the issue either.

    My refrigerator was not working properly the weekend of Feb. 1, 2010. The bottom part was not cold and the top part was too cold. I called Appliance Direct and left a message because they were close over the weekend. On the 2nd of Feb., Appliance Direct called and said they had a work order for me and wanted to send someone out. However, the refrigerator seemed to be okay that day. I called them back and told them that the fridge seemed okay.

    A few days passed and the fridge does the same thing. So I call back. This time, I am told by Carol to call Frigidaire since my 4 year extended factory warranty is not covered by Appliance Direct. I call them and call another number to get an automated list of service technicians. I call one. I called Johnson’s Appliances. I asked him if I needed to call Appliance Direct. He said no. He said he could look on his computer and put the info in it. He comes out, replaces the thermostat. He calls Frigidaire to get paid. They tell him he needs to have the contract number.

    He starts giving me a sad story that he won't get paid. I asked him if I paid him and would I be reimbursed. He said yes. All I have to do is call and wait forever to get the contract number. That means waiting forever again to get a human.

    Since my time is not valuable, I pay him and proceed to call and get the contract info, etc. I get the info and call Frigidaire. Then they tell me that the warranty is through Bankers Warranty. So, I call them. Hours of waiting, being transferred and lied to, another roller coaster ride of uncertainty unfolds.

    The bottom line is; Appliance Direct referred me to Frigidaire instead of Bankers Warranty. Nobody wants to accept responsibility. I have been transferred so many times. I have never had a problem like this in all of my 40 plus years with any company. Nobody will call me back when they say they will. Nobody will give me a name, address or phone number of a corporate office. The people that I spoke to refused to give me their business address or last names. They all have mine though. The real kicker is, my fridge is still not working correctly. I am out 170.93 dollars. I have lost food due to improper temperatures. I have spent approx. 8 hours trying to get somewhere. Bankers Warranty will not come out because I had an unauthorized technician work on the fridge, which means I have to pay for any additional parts/labor for the unauthorized technician. Will someone please help me! I am sick to my stomach over this whole ordeal. I am out money, time and patience.
